HI there
I book the same number of weddings per day, as a celebrant, that you do, as a bride.
This is just my personal opinion here and I respect that other celebrants may choose to differ.
I plan to devote all of my energies to my bride and groom to ensure that their day goes their way.
I try to manage all that is in my power, but cannot control the unexpected things like weather, traffic, people (including bridal party) running late, power outages and the like and all of these can have a major affect on the timing of a ceremony. Because of these (uncontrollable, but hopefully manageable) events, I wont' "double up" with a second wedding on a single day so as not to cause additional stresses to all involved.
